Web+ppKenJdix +"$ +Hbout +-94 94ur 2istory GanJd :5urposKe"$ Established in 1933, ACO is a network of volunteers connected by 17 branches throughout Ontario. ACO encourages the conservation and re-use of structures and landscapes of architectural, historic and cultural significance throughout the province for the benefit of Ontarians.
